How do I find out which apps crashed?

Find your data
  1. Open Play Console.
  2. Select an app.
  3. On the left menu, select Quality > Android vitals > Crashes and ANRs.
  4. Near the center of your screen, use the filters to help you find and diagnose issues. For additional details about a crash or ANR error, select View details ( ) next to the item.

How do I find crashed apps on my iPhone?

Locating Crash Logs On Your iOS Device
  1. Opening the Settings app.
  2. Navigate to Privacy&Security > Analytics & Improvements > Analytics Data.
  3. Select the Claro app crash from the list. This will start with the name of the app and contain the time of the crash.
  4. Tap on the crash and you will the text of the crash log.

What happens when your app crashes?

When an app crashes, Android terminates the app's process and displays a dialog to let the user know that the app has stopped, as shown in figure 1. An app doesn't need to be running in the foreground for it to crash.

How do I view crash logs in iOS?

Get crash logs directly from your iPhone
  1. On your iPhone, navigate to the Settings app.
  2. Go to Privacy.
  3. Go to Diagnostics & Usage.
  4. Go to Diagnostic & Usage Data.
  5. You will see an alphabetical list all crash logs on your device.

How do I view app logs on Iphone?

Go to Window > Devices and select your device from the list. Click the "up" triangle at the bottom left of the right hand panel. All logs from all apps on the device will be displayed here. If the app is a production build, it is likely that only critical errors/crashes will be logged.

How do I check my phone for malware?

Check for Android malware using Play Protect
  1. Open the Play Store on the Android device you want to scan.
  2. Tap on your profile in the upper-right corner.
  3. Tap on Play Protect.
  4. Tap Scan.
  5. Tap on the option to remove any detected malware.
